Egypt: Post-election fears for human rights as impunity holds fast

Headline Title:  Egypt: Post-election fears for human rights as impunity holds fast 23 May 2014 Egypt is likely to continue to face a downward spiral of human rights abuses following the presidential elections, after candidates failed to commit to much-needed reforms to ensure those responsible for abuse face justice, Amnesty International said in a new briefing today.“This election will not wipe the slate clean after 10 months of gross human rights violations,” said Hassiba Hadj- Sahraoui, Deputy Director for the Middle East and North Africa at Amnesty International.“The country’s…
